Croatia... The Land: Croatia has area's longest coastline (with 1500+ islands), beautiful inland hills, lakes with the most turquoise water you have ever seen, and a few mountainous forests. For a country 1/4 the size of Utah... its got a lot to offer.

The People: ... Gentle warriors may be the best expression we can think of. Basically, the people are great. They are fair with tourists, they don't push a sell, and are welcome to give information. However, Croatia was a full-blown war state 9 years ago... It's interesting because you don't need to talk to 'grandpa' and 'grandma' to hear war stories. You can hear the tales over a beer at the local pub. We interviewed one individual while he was driving us to the ferry terminal.... He was about 35 years old and while driving, he pointed to the left "and that's where my best friend was killed by the Serbs..." Sad.
